Decreasing overgrown plants is a critical element of landscape management, assisting to restore order, improve visual appeals,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can limit air flow, reduce sunshine penetration, and develop chances for pests and illness. Pruning and thinning are the main approaches for handling dense or rowdy greenery, allowing plants to flourish while maintaining a controlled appearance. The procedure involves selectively eliminating excess branches, stems, and foliage, always considering the natural development practice of each species. Timing is vital; some plants react best to pruning during inactivity, while blooming varieties may require post-bloom trimming to preserve blooms. Correct strategy makes sure cuts are clean and positioned to encourage healthy new growth. In addition to improving plant health, decreasing overgrowth improves availability and visibility in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outside home become safer and more inviting. Long-lasting maintenance strategies prevent future overgrowth, guaranteeing a balanced and unified landscape.
